Rod Stewart Tribute Show on November 18th, 2011

Rod Stewart Tribute Show on November 18th, 2011If you go along to the Trophy Room at the Old Kinderhook Resort & Golf Club in Camdenton, Lake of the Ozarks, on November 18th, you might be forgiven for thinking that the man with the famous raspy voice, Rod Stewart himself, is warbling away in the flesh. But no, unfortunately, the real Rod Stewart is too busy with his supermodel wife to find the time to visit Lake of the Ozarks. However, the Rod Stewart Tribute Show featuring the magnificent Don Audette, is more than worth your time and money.

Rod Stewart tribute act, Don Audette, will be performing all the classic Rod Stewart hits from the American Songbook between 7pm and 10pm at the Old Kinderhook. There will also be an all-American buffet served between 6pm and 8pm, although you are advised to make reservations as the evening is likely to be extremely popular and space limited.

The Rod Stewart Tribute Show features all of the best loved hits from the man famous for songs such as Maggie May, Baby Jane, and Forever Young, plus the songbook stuff featuring covers from the 40s and 50s. You can enjoy a lovely meal in sophisticated surroundings while listening to the distinctive raspy singing voice of a very talented performer.
